Who we are supporting 

The NATO Joint Warfare Centre (JWC), located in Stavanger, Norway, is NATO’s premier centre for joint operational and strategic-level collective training and warfare development. As part of the NATO Command Structure and reporting to Supreme Allied Commander Transformation (SACT), the JWC directly supports both SACT and Supreme Allied Commander Europe (SACEUR) by strengthening the operational readiness, interoperability, and effectiveness of NATO Command and Force Structure Headquarters. Through its multinational workforce, the Centre plays a critical role in preparing the Alliance for current and emerging security challenges.

The department we are supporting is responsible for the planning, preparation, and execution of operational and strategic-level exercises and training activities, while integrating warfare development, experimentation, concept development, and lessons learned into NATO's training programmes. By delivering technologically integrated, multi-domain exercises and maintaining joint doctrine and standards, the JWC enhances NATO's decision-making capabilities, interoperability, and warfighting readiness, ensuring the Alliance remains prepared to respond effectively across the full spectrum of military operations.
